Abstract :
Using TR-2PPE spectroscopy, direct evidence is provided that excited states of sp-metal clusters can live longer than one nanosecond. For Au3−, in addition, the high time resolution in the present work allows us to monitor the wave-packet motion in the real time scale. The relaxation times of the Au clusters are estimated to be longer than those of the Al clusters with similar sizes by about three orders of magnitude. This result is attributed to the larger gaps between various energy levels in Au clusters originating from relativistic effects, which markedly reduce the e–e scattering rates.
